Ending Worker Assignments

Worker assignments can come to a close in SAP Fieldglass for a number of reasons. Typically, when the term of the worker's assignment ends, the assignment logically and automatically terminates, rendering the worker record as closed.

However, if a worker leaves an assignment early, doesn't show up, or the buyer wishes to terminate the assignment for other circumstances or reasons, the worker assignment can be manually closed. Once the work order is deemed closed, the individual worker record can be closed as well depending upon the buyer organization's operational processes.

A worker record showing the Close Worker modal window. The window contains a Reason field from which must be selected a reason for closing the worker; an End Date field where the worker's actual end date must be entered, and a comments section where optional notes can be entered.

If a Worker's assignment naturally comes to an end and no interim manual interventions are required, buyers often choose to auto-close the work order after a specified number of days, streamlining the process and ensuring they can accurately account for their current active workers.

Close a Contingent Worker with Joule

In an effort to enhance the "complete" phase of the contingent operational workflow associated to Work Orders, buyers who have enabled the AI Joule Co-Pilot can directly engage and prompt the assistant to quickly close workers assigned to a contingent project or Word Order within the application. The user will be prompted for the worker’s name or worker ID and associated end date. Joule will request the actual end date, reason, and comments for the closure action to be reflected in the system. This enhancement helps reduce manual and administrative burdens, while improving the overall user experience with these types of tasks.
